Linear algebra is a fundamental mathematical tool that finds widespread applications in computer graphics. It forms the backbone of tasks like 3D transformation, rendering, lighting, shading, and animation. Linear algebra enables the precise positioning of objects in space, realistic representation of lighting effects and shadows, and the creation of lifelike characters and scenes.
